I was worried that they would stretch out when I sewed them on, but I remembered my rule: "Bias on the bottom." When you sew, it works better if you put the stretchy(ier) part on the bottom, and the strip of plain border on top. The pressure foot pushes along against the top piece, but if there's no bias or seam, there is no stretch. The teeth underneath just grab the fabric and move it along and it all goes together beautifully. That little rule made the difference is sewing that border.
